WEBMay 2, 2017 · An early and inefficient method of obtaining silver, called the "patio process," was developed in Mexico in the sixteenth century, after Spanish conquistadores discovered silver in the area. It involved mixing silver ore with salt and other mineral compounds, then using tethered mules to churn the mixture.

WhatsApp: +86 18203695377WEBSep 27, 2021 · As the ore, lime, and coke drop into the furnace (Figure ), any silie minerals in the ore react with the lime to produce a lowmelting mixture of calcium silies called slag, which floats on top of the molten iron. Molten iron is then allowed to run out the bottom of the furnace, leaving the slag behind.
